Qure.ai use cutting-edge deep learning technology to help diagnose disease and recommend personalized treatment plans from healthcare imaging data. Worldwide, the number of medical imaging procedures being performed is increasing several times faster than the number of doctors who can interpret them. Each scan is much more complex and information-rich than it used to be. Physician workload keeps increasing, as does the amount of information that they need to process before reaching a diagnosis. In this setting, the chance of human error increases, and doctors may miss a diagnosis that is evident in hindsight.

Qure’s deep learning algorithms accurately detect and highlight abnormalities, reducing the chances of missing a diagnosis. Each solution is offered as a remotely accessible API or available as a plug-in for your DICOM viewer. Qure is ideal for custom solutions or integration with a PACS system or imaging device. Qure deep learning algorithms precisely quantify disease and tumor volumes, so that patient response to therapy can be monitored closely. Applying deep learning to medical images poses a special set of challenges.

Qure.ai has tailored deep learning algorithms to deal with these challenges and to make the most of the rich 3-dimensional information contained in medical images. One of Qure’s key focus areas is algorithm interpretability, ensuring that the reason for a suggested diagnosis is clear to a doctor. As it develop new solutions and validate them in the clinical setting, Qure publish results at deep learning and medical imaging conferences. Qure believe that science progresses faster with collaborative effort, and that the best solutions are not developed in isolation. In this spirit, it is creates open-source of research.
